Polygraph Testing: Liar, Liar

A recent report by the National Research Council found that polygraphs are deeply flawed. The 245-page report is the result of 19 months of study by a committee of statisticians, psychologists and mathematicians. The Department of Energy commissioned the report after embarrassing allegations of theft and espionage at its labs. Researchers are looking at technologies like fMRI (functional magnetic resonance imaging) to monitor brain patterns, voice tremor detection and thermal imaging, but they won’t be ready to replace the polygraph for years.”]
